About Olomouc

Olomouc: Baroque Fountains and Moravian University Life

Olomouc is the historical capital of Moravia, sitting on the Morava River in the eastern Czech Republic, roughly 77 km northeast of Brno. The city's UNESCO-listed Holy Trinity Column (1716–1754) anchors Horní náměstí, one of Central Europe's largest main squares. Six Baroque fountains dot the old town — more than any other Czech city outside Prague. Olomouc escaped the heavy industrialisation that reshaped much of Moravia, leaving a compact medieval core largely intact.

Where to Stay

Most hotels cluster within or just outside the historic city walls, putting guests within walking distance of Olomouc Castle, the Přemyslid Palace, and the St. Wenceslas Cathedral. The Palacký University district, Central Europe's second-oldest university (founded 1573), draws academics and younger travellers who prefer guesthouses along Denisova and Wurmova streets. A handful of design hotels have opened inside renovated burgher houses since 2015.

Practical Tips

  • Getting there: Direct trains from Prague take roughly 2 hours 20 minutes; from Brno, under 1 hour 20 minutes.
  • Getting around: The old town is walkable in under 20 minutes end to end; tram lines 1–6 link the centre to outlying districts.
  • Best time to visit: May through September for open-air markets on Horní náměstí; December for the Advent market rated among the top in the Czech Republic.
  • Local food: Try olomoucké tvarůžky — a pungent aged cheese with protected geographical status, produced in the region since the 15th century.
